Output 03f34a107532aa94185af8624c8fb7e78b398a89b08cb82ff6f0da23e0658863:0

value
39258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f11ca7b85498e1cc77d8685a24793a732dcf69e OP_EQUAL
address
35ytzhMBYLKAohTQgLnGkWpAVAybLe2RwC
transaction
03f34a107532aa94185af8624c8fb7e78b398a89b08cb82ff6f0da23e0658863
spent
true